What Is Bedhead Unit (Bhu) Installation Service In Morocco?

Bedhead Unit (BHU) installation service in Morocco refers to the professional deployment and integration of medical gas outlets, nurse call systems, electrical sockets, and associated equipment within a patient room or clinical setting. These units are typically mounted on the wall behind the patient's bed, providing a centralized and accessible hub for essential life support and communication functionalities.

What does BHU Installation Service entail?

  • Medical Gas Outlet Installation: Rigorous installation and testing of outlets for medical gases such as oxygen (O2), medical air (AIR), vacuum (VAC), and nitrous oxide (N2O), ensuring compliance with international standards (e.g., ISO 7396-1) and local regulations.
  • Nurse Call System Integration: Wiring and configuration of the nurse call system, including call buttons, bedside terminals, corridor lights, and integration with the central monitoring station. This encompasses both wired and wireless nurse call solutions.
  • Electrical Socket Provisioning: Installation of medical-grade electrical sockets, surge protectors, and associated wiring to support medical equipment, patient monitoring devices, and general lighting. This includes considerations for isolated earth systems.
  • Data and Communication Ports: Installation of network (Ethernet) and telecommunication (phone) ports for patient entertainment, communication, and data transfer to electronic health records (EHR).
  • Lighting Fixture Integration: Mounting and wiring of patient bedside lights (reading lights) and general room illumination.
  • Ancillary Equipment Mounting: Installation of brackets and mounts for medical equipment such as IV poles, monitor stands, and ventilator mounts.
  • System Testing and Commissioning: Comprehensive functional testing of all installed components, including pressure testing for medical gas lines, signal testing for nurse call systems, and electrical load testing.
  • Documentation and Certification: Provision of detailed installation documentation, test reports, and certifications as required by healthcare facility accreditation bodies and local health authorities.
  • Safety and Compliance Audits: Adherence to strict safety protocols during installation and ensuring compliance with relevant building codes, electrical codes, and healthcare facility design guidelines specific to Morocco.

Scope Of Work For Bedhead Unit (Bhu) Installation Service

This Scope of Work (SOW) outlines the requirements for the professional installation of Bedhead Units (BHUs) within healthcare facilities. It details the technical deliverables, standard specifications, and general requirements to ensure a safe, compliant, and efficient installation process. The successful completion of this SOW will result in properly functioning BHUs integrated into the medical gas and electrical systems of patient rooms.

ItemDescriptionStandard Specifications / DeliverablesAcceptance Criteria
1.0Pre-Installation PlanningDetailed site survey, review of architectural and MEP drawings, identification of installation points, confirmation of utility availability (medical gases, power, data), development of a detailed installation schedule, and risk assessment report.Approved installation plan, site survey report, and risk assessment.
2.0Material ManagementProcurement, receiving, inspection, and secure storage of approved BHU models, associated fittings, medical gas hoses, electrical cables, and mounting hardware. Compliance with manufacturer's guidelines for handling and storage.Inventory list of received materials, inspection reports, and material storage plan.
3.0BHU Structure InstallationMounting of the BHU main body to walls or other approved structures. Ensuring structural integrity, plumbness, and secure fixing. Alignment with architectural finishes.BHU units are securely mounted, plumb, and aligned as per manufacturer's drawings and site conditions.
4.0Medical Gas ConnectionsInstallation and connection of all medical gas outlets (e.g., Oxygen, Air, Vacuum, Nitrous Oxide) to the main medical gas pipeline system using approved medical gas tubing and fittings. Leak testing of all connections.All medical gas outlets are correctly identified and connected. Leak test results meet ISO 7396-1 or equivalent standards. Color-coding and labeling are accurate.
5.0Electrical System ConnectionsInstallation and connection of all electrical outlets, lighting, and power sockets on the BHU to the facility's electrical distribution system. Proper grounding and surge protection.All electrical outlets and fixtures are functional. Electrical testing (insulation resistance, earth continuity) meets relevant national and international standards (e.g., IEC 60364).
6.0Nurse Call IntegrationConnection of nurse call buttons and any other signaling devices on the BHU to the facility's nurse call system. Configuration and testing of the system.Nurse call functionality is confirmed at all points. Integration with the central nurse call system is verified.
7.0Testing and CommissioningComprehensive testing of all BHU functions, including medical gas flow rates, pressure integrity, electrical outlet functionality, and lighting. Performance verification against design specifications.Completed testing and commissioning report, signed off by a qualified technician and facility representative. All functional tests passed.
8.0Documentation and HandoverProvision of as-built drawings, operation and maintenance manuals, warranty certificates, test certificates for medical gas and electrical systems, and training for facility maintenance staff on the operation and basic troubleshooting of the BHUs.Complete set of handover documentation. Training session conducted and attendance recorded. BHUs officially handed over to the facility.
